What is the Cause of Preterm Labor?
The cause of preterm labor is not completely understood. It is known that certain situations are associated with preterm labor and may increase your risk for early delivery. Very common factors would include carrying more than one baby (twins or triplets) or having had a preterm delivery in the past. Your practitioner may discuss these factors with you. At this time, preterm labor can’t be prevented. We can only do the next best thing — identify it early and treat it effectively to help the pregnancy continue.
